SLI 2007 No. 251 Regulations as made
These Regulations prescribe three persons as persons that may be given roll information under subsection 90B(4) of the Commonwealth Electoral Act 1918.

1              Name of Regulations

                These Regulations are the Electoral and Referendum Amendment Regulations 2007 (No. 2).

2              Commencement

                These Regulations commence on the day after they are registered.

3              Amendment of Electoral and Referendum Regulations 1940

                Schedule 1 amends the Electoral and Referendum Regulations 1940.


Schedule 1        Amendment

(regulation 3)

  

[1]           Regulation 7

substitute

7              Information on Rolls and certified lists of voters to be provided to particular people and organisations

         (1)   The organisations and persons specified in the following table are prescribed for the provisions of subsection 90B (4) of the Act specified in the following table:

 

Item

For this provision …

these organisations and persons are prescribed …

1

item 4 of the table in subsection 90B (4)

a prescribed authority

2

item 5 of the table in subsection 90B (4)

Perceptive Communications Pty Ltd

Veda Advantage Information Services and Solutions Limited

3

item 7 of the table in subsection 90B (4)

Experian Asia Pacific Pty Ltd

Perceptive Communications Pty Ltd

Veda Advantage Information Services and Solutions Limited

         (2)   For item 4 of the table in subsection 90B (4) of the Act, the provision to a prescribed authority of the information mentioned in that item is authorised.
